Abstract:【Abstract】 Objective To investigate GABA expression in HSE children and HSE mice. The expression levels of S100B, TNFα and IL2 in HSE mice were detected before and after GABA receptor agonist used. Methods The HSE children and the control group were collected from 2014 to 2016. The levels of GABA in cerebrospinal fluid (CSF) were detected by ELISA. 40 mice were selected from 50 of 4 year old male C57BL/6 mice for hsv1 (HSE) mouse model. 25 mice model were successfully constructed. The expression levels of GABA or S100B, TNFα and IL-2 in different groups (control group, normal saline group, HSE1 group, HSE2 group HSE2+normal saline group, HSE2+ receptor agonist A group, HSE2+ receptor agonist B group) were detected by ELISA or RTPCR.Results The GABA level of CSF in HSE was significantly lower than that in normal children. Compared with the blank control group and the sham operation group, the GABA of CSF in HSV1 mice was significantly decreased, and the mRNA expression of S100B, TNFα and IL-2 in brain tissue was significantly increased. The mRNA expression of S100B, TNFα and IL2 was significantly decreased after muscimol intervention. Conclusion The GABA levels of CSF were significantly decreased in HSE children or mice. However, the levels of the inflammatory factors including S100B, TNFα and IL-2 in HSE mice were significantly increased. GABA receptor agonists can reduce the intracranial inflammatory factors of HSE mice.
